## Payment Retry Idempotency Keys

Every retry in the Tollgate payments service must reuse the idempotency key generated at the original charge attempt. Never mint a new key during a retry; doing so risks double-charging the customer. Keys are stored in the `retry_keys` table with a 72-hour TTL, and expired keys are swept hourly. Before touching retry logic, inspect the live key table yourself. Connect to the payments replica with the following connection string.

primary connection of hadug-baweg = cockroachdb://praax_svc:5mJRvTW4BD2hGN@db-e95c.tolvaqdyn.corp:5432/eliok

## Fix audio drift in Hallwright guide app

Fixes stuttering playback reported by visitors at the Verrow Gallery exhibit. Root cause: buffer underruns on older devices when switching tracks near beacons. Support team: tell users to update; no settings changes needed on their end. This PR enlarges the prefetch buffer and adds a beacon debounce. The tuned values are listed here.

tuning table, fajop-hafog:
WEIGHTS = {
    "soriel": 277,
    "belael": 101,
}

The script `extract_strings.py` walks the `ui/` tree nightly, pulls every call to `tr()` and `trPlural()`, and writes a merged catalog to the translations branch. It deliberately skips files under `vendor/` and anything flagged `@no-extract`. If a string disappears from source, it is marked deprecated rather than deleted, so translators keep context for ninety days. Do not hand-edit the catalog; your changes will be overwritten at the next run. The full maintainer guide, including flag reference and dry-run instructions, lives here.

operations page: https://confluence.lumicsys.internal/projects/display/projects/display

## Cold Storage Archiving — Who to Ping

Archiving of the Fennmark cold storage buckets is handled by the Data Custody crew. They own retention rules, the quarterly freeze job, and deletion approvals. If you're reviewing access logs or retention compliance and something looks off, flag it to the custody lead at the address below.

pager mailbox: frador@nelvrocorp.internal